Legally-exempt informal child care providers who are related to ALL children in care as a grandparent, great grandparent, sibling (who resides in a separate residence), … WebFamily, friend and neighbor (FFN) providers include grandparents, aunts and uncles, elders, older siblings, friends, neighbors, and others who help families by providing child care. Both in Washington and around the nation, FFN care is the most common type of child care for infants and toddlers and for school-age children before and after school.
